Recognizing Agreement surety Bonds



When you're starting a building and construction project, comprehending contract surety bonds is vital to protecting your interests. These bonds serve as a guarantee that a professional will certainly fulfill their responsibilities under the contract.

Basically, a surety bond entails 3 celebrations: you (the obligee), the professional (the principal), and the surety (the company backing the bond). If Maintenance Bonds falls short to provide on their commitments, the surety steps in to cover any kind of economic losses you incur.

It's vital to understand that surety bonds aren't insurance coverage for professionals; instead, they ensure responsibility. By acquainting yourself with the types of bonds-- efficiency, payment, and bid bonds-- you can much better browse the building and construction landscape and guard your financial investment.

Browsing the surety Bond Process



Comprehending the surety bond process can feel challenging, however it's essential for safeguarding your construction projects. Begin by recognizing the kind of bond you require-- efficiency, payment, or bid bonds.

When you understand what you require, gather required documentation, like your financial declarations and job information.

Next off, come close to what is fidelity bond insurance or a broker that specializes in building and construction bonds. They'll examine your certifications and aid you browse the application process. Be prepared to provide info about your experience and the job scope.

After submitting your application, the surety will certainly examine your threat profile. If approved, you'll obtain the bond, allowing you to progress with self-confidence.
